Transaction 59f94468bb09ca73c66462dcbc398b4d2bf1aa9f52ee2ec2720fc4fdb21e4092
1 Input
1 Output
-
59f94468bb09ca73c66462dcbc398b4d2bf1aa9f52ee2ec2720fc4fdb21e4092:0
- value
- 2393583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f6f1febc30ca525678417a2f8e2a3ea70deb35d OP_EQUAL
- address
- 3K9E7GAXCcVoUGy9vjP5WqiTGtF3fv4dwx